How Chiropractic Care Supports Seniors:
1. Improved Mobility & Flexibility
As we age, joints and muscles can become stiff and less flexible. Regular chiropractic adjustments can help restore proper alignment in your spine and joints, improving your range of motion. Whether you’re reaching, bending, or simply walking, chiropractic care helps make these activities easier and more comfortable.
2. Pain Relief Without Medication
Chronic pain—particularly in the back, neck, and joints—often affects seniors. Chiropractic care addresses the root causes of pain by realigning the spine and reducing nerve pressure. By doing so, it provides long-lasting relief without relying on pain medications.
3. Enhanced Balance & Coordination
Falls are a serious concern for many seniors. Chiropractic adjustments help improve spinal alignment, which supports better balance and coordination, reducing the risk of falls and enhancing overall stability. This can help seniors stay active and feel confident in their movements.
4. Supports Joint & Bone Health
Healthy bones and joints are essential for a vibrant lifestyle. Chiropractic care not only helps alleviate pain but also supports the health of your bones, joints, and muscles, allowing you to stay active and maintain your independence for longer.
